Benefits of Estate Living

One of the most significant benefits of living in a retirement estate is the sense of community it cultivates. Inhabitants often share similar life stages and experiences, which creates a nurturing atmosphere. This bonding helps reduce feelings of loneliness and isolation that can come with aging. Interacting with neighbors and participating in shared activities encourages social interactions, ultimately enhancing overall quality of life and happiness.

Retirement estates often offer a variety of facilities that cater to various interests and lifestyles. From fitness centers and pools to gardens and walking trails, residents have numerous opportunities for recreation and physical activity. Additionally, many estates offer organized activities, workshops, and outings, making it easy to keep engaged and involved. These amenities contribute to a satisfying lifestyle, encouraging residents to pursue hobbies and interests they may not have previously pursued earlier in life.

A further advantage of estate living is the convenience and support that comes with on-premise services. Most retirement estates offer maintenance-free living, meaning that homeowners are relieved from the burdens of home upkeep. This allows individuals to concentrate on enjoying their retirement rather than dealing with household chores. Many estates also offer access to healthcare services, ensuring that residents have assistance when they require help, making it an ideal choice for those looking to enhance their quality of life.

Ease of access is a critical factor in designing your retirement home. As mobility can shift over time, selecting features that promote ease of movement, such as single-level living and wider doorways, will ensure comfort and safety. Additionally, think about adding smart home technology that offers convenience and security, making daily tasks simpler and allowing you to maintain the independence for a prolonged time.
